• In an effort to improve the security of my site (greenfriends.org.uk), I started exploring the Better WP Security plugin.
    1) Backing up the database by email to my address resulted in a message with no attachment.
    2) Attempting to change the prefix of the ‘wp-‘ folders has disabled the site completely both for viewing and for maintenance. I do not know what to do.
    3) Fooplugins, who make the plugin, want $39 for a one-time support token. Will this cure the problem?

    The site is now up again. I am told that “When you changed the database table prefix it wasn’t written properly to the wp-config.php file. This can happen on hosts with limited memory which is probably what happened in this case. Putting in the correct prefix solved the problem.”
